@charset "UTF-8";.articleSticky{max-width:1600px}.articleSticky .articleSticky--left{width:185px}.articleSticky .articleSticky--right{width:calc(100% - 230px)}.about__kv{position:relative;padding-top:calc(1264 / 2732 * 100%);margin-bottom:85px}.about__kv>span{display:block;position:absolute;top:0;left:0;width:100%;height:100%;background-position:center center;background-repeat:no-repeat;background-size:100% auto;background-image:url(//nap-dog.com/cdn/shop/t/47/assets/about-1--1.jpg?v=52090441513905293961692345067)}.about__kv.about__contentsKv{padding-top:calc(1324 / 2732 * 100%)}.about__kv.about__contentsKv>span{background-image:url(//nap-dog.com/cdn/shop/t/47/assets/about-2--1.jpg?v=37460419434996304791692345070)}.about__kv.about__contentsKv>dl{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);-webkit-transform:translate(-50%,-50%);text-align:center;letter-spacing:.1em}.about__kv.about__contentsKv>dl>dt,.about__kv.about__contentsKv>dl>dd{line-height:1;color:#fff}.about__kv.about__contentsKv>dl>dt{font-size:54px;margin-bottom:25px}.about__kv.about__contentsKv>dl>dd{font-size:15px}.about__title{font-size:24px;font-weight:700;line-height:1.8;margin-bottom:15px}.about__text{font-size:17px;margin-bottom:30px}.about__text--sub>strong{display:block;width:calc(251 / 517 * 100%);margin-bottom:10px}.about__text--sub>strong>span{display:block;text-indent:-9999px;height:0;padding-top:calc(58 / 502 * 100%);background-position:center center;background-repeat:no-repeat;background-size:100% auto;background-image:url(//nap-dog.com/cdn/shop/t/47/assets/about-2--2--logo.png?7907)}.profile img{width:calc(100% + 80px);margin-bottom:20px}.profile img.profileImgS{width:100%}.profile>dl>dt{font-size:16px;font-weight:700}.profile>dl>dd{font-size:13px}.profile>dl.margin{margin-bottom:35px}.store__credit{margin-bottom:30px}.about__layout{display:flex;flex-wrap:nowrap;justify-content:space-between}.about__layout .about__blocktext{width:calc(600 / 1075 * 100%)}.about__layout .profile{width:calc(415 / 1075 * 100%)}.about__layout.reverse{flex-direction:row-reverse}.about__layout.reverse .profile{width:calc(50% + 20px)}.about__layout.reverse .about__blocktext{width:calc(50% - 60px)}.about__layout.reverse .profile img{width:100%}.about__layout.marginB{margin-bottom:45px}.column--3>li{pointer-events:none}.column--3>li .block__img{margin-bottom:15px}.column--3>li>dl>dt{font-weight:700;font-size:16px;margin-bottom:5px}.column--3>li>dl>dd{font-size:14px;line-height:1.9}
/*# sourceMappingURL=/cdn/shop/t/47/assets/about.css.map */
